The WWE looks to be expanding and if rumors are true, it'll be wXw star Tommy End signing with the WWE once his contract is up.

End will be a free agent in August and though he hasn't wrestled on the biggest stage, he's made quite the name for himself on the underground scene and pro-wrestling journalist Dave Meltzer has taken notice:

"Tommy End is - pending medicals - probably headed to NXT. It's not a secret NXT is heavily recruiting right now for new talent. Tommy End is a guy that has been on the radar for some time now and he's probably going in. In fact, I think he said something [about how] he is leaving wXw in August, so people were starting to speculate, 'Does that mean Ring of Honor, does that mean New Japan? What does it mean?' And it does mean WWE."

NXT is WWE's developmental promotion, and is generally seen as the last stop a wrestler makes before they appear on regular WWE television.

End is a former wXw Unified World Heavyweight Champion from the Netherlands and has been all over the American scene with the promotions PWG and EVOLVE.
